== Description ==
 
Frontier Restrict Backend will restrict users from access to the backend (admin area) 

= Main Features =
* Users without the capability manage_options (Administrators) will not have access to the backend (admin area, and will be redirected to the home url).
* Frontier Restrict Backend allows AJAX call such as upload files, but restricted users will not be allowed to access the backend area.
* Access level chan be changed using a filter - Please see FAQ to allow authors and above to access the back end

== Frequently Asked Questions ==

You can change the level that Frontier Restrict Backend blocks, by applying a filter in your functions.php

Per default all other than admin users are blocked, see below example of how to allow Admins, Editors and Authors.


* manage_options      = Administrators
* edit_others_posts   = Editors
* publish_posts       = Authors
* edit_posts          = Contributors
* read                = Subscribers

// ****- Set restrict to allow Author and above -****
function my_restrict_backend_level($min_allow_capability)	
	{
	return "publish_posts";
  	}
add_filter('restrict_backend_min_cap', "my_restrict_backend_level",10,1);


´
The above mentioned capabilities that are allowed.
